Output eb44c39b311ba83e149fad5f1e6c5d7c8ea23a096672c01843577c363055a87e:1

value
527617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4a6ee00b72f80e55efeacfbaa8257a779f76ed OP_EQUAL
address
3QWS2CoKMrrtc92cfTH5v6YpWsPkJHXyvH
transaction
eb44c39b311ba83e149fad5f1e6c5d7c8ea23a096672c01843577c363055a87e